Two officers and two residents suffer carbon monoxide poisoning in Brentwood Bay home

Share

Two Central Saanich police officers were taken to the hospital to be treated for injuries sustained while attending a distress call on Saturday morning.

Police, Central Saanich Fire Department, and Paramedics were responding to reports of a man in distress in a Brentwood Bay home.

When they arrived at the residence, they found it locked but were able to find a way in and get the unconscious man out, along with another occupant.

Both officers suffered from carbon monoxide inhalation during the incident; they were taken to the hospital and released later.

The two occupants were also hospitalized and are expected to make a full recovery.
